Study Endpoints

Primary Endpoints

Area Under the Plasma Concentration-time Curve (AUC) of SSP-004184
Over 96 hours post-dose

AUC can be used as a measure of drug exposure. It is derived from drug concentration and time so it gives a measure how much and how long a drug stays in a body.

Maximum Plasma Concentration (Cmax) of SSP-004184
Over 96 hours post-dose

Cmax is a term that refers to the maximum (or peak) concentration that a drug achieves in the body after the drug has been administrated.

Time of Maximum Plasma Concentration (Tmax) for SSP-004184
Over 96 hours post-dose

Tmax is the time after administration of a drug when the maximum plasma concentration in the body is reached.

Plasma Half-Life (T 1/2) of SSP-004184
Over 96 hours post-dose

The time it takes for the blood plasma concentration of a substance to halve.

Total Body Clearance (CL/F) of SSP-004184
Over 96 hours post-dose

The rate at which a drug is removed from the body.

Volume of Distribution (Vz/F) of SSP-004184
Over 96 hours post-dose

The distribution of a medication between plasma and the rest of the body.

SSP-004184 (Child-Pugh A Liver Impaired)EXPERIMENTALThe Child-Pugh Score is a scoring system used to determine the prognosis with cirrhosis and need for liver transplantation. Scoring is based upon albumin, ascites, total bilirubin, prothrombin time, and encephalopathy. Each category is based on a scoring system of 1-3 with 3 being the worst and a total score range of 5-15. It is broken into categories A (score of 5-6), B (score of 7-9), and C (score of 10-15) with worsening from A to C for prognosis.

What clinical trials is SSP-004184 in?

SSP-004184 has been studied in two completed Phase 1 clinical trials. NCT01716455 enrolled 66 subjects with impaired renal function, and NCT01732263 enrolled 44 subjects with hepatic impairment. Both trials were conducted in the United States and included healthy volunteers.

Is SSP-004184 the same as FBS0701 or SPD602?

SSP-004184 is also known as FBS0701 and SPD602. Clinical trial NCT01716455 refers to the drug as FBS0701, while NCT01732263 refers to it as SPD602. These names refer to the same investigational drug being developed by Takeda.
